Abigail G. Thompson This is a very timely question because I dealt with a serious bout, I guess, you could say of writer's block. I don't think I handle it in the typical way some writers do, I try to give myself grace by taking a break. I don't try to write through it like most people suggest. I think that's quite foolish, to be honest, your mind is trying to say. "Hey, you've pushed me too far, take a break, go live some life, and come back to me." And you know what, it works! Take a day, a week, a month off, and just live, not worry about how many words you're writing. The inspiration and will come again, trust me, I know it's scary, it almost feels like giving up, but it's not. Writers are artists, not machines, we cannot expect constant inspiration and quality. I believe stepping back and being gracious to yourself goes a long way in getting the drive and love back for writing.
